Dam Safety Inspections & Program Planning

GZA has extensive experience in performing Phase I Level (as per U.S. Army Corps of Engineers) dam safety inspections and preliminary rehabilitation design evaluations for existing earth embankment, concrete, and stone masonry gravity structures commonly found in the United States.

The scope of work involves a site reconnaissance focusing on current dam conditions relating to seepage, unusual movement, structural stability, extent/location of vegetation, and conditions/operation of hydraulic structures (i.e., spillway and outlet works).

Initial inspections are supplemented with subsurface exploration programs completed by GZA's in-house drilling company. Soil, concrete, and rock samples are returned to GZA's laboratory where follow-up testing is conducted. Our geotechnical engineers and instrumentation specialists measure critical parameters such as water pressure and deformation on a real-time basis. GZA often uses geophysical techniques such as ground- penetrating radar to locate subsurface anomalies and buried structures. Divers who are registered professional engineers are often used to observe the underwater features.
 
Phase II Level safety inspections include engineering evaluations involving advanced assessment of seepage and stability, as well as liquefaction and seismic analysis. GZA's staff hydrologists and hydraulic engineers conduct test flood analysis to evaluate the spillway capacity and overtopping potential of the dam.

GZA often provides program planning services for owners of multiple dams. We can help prioritize various dam safety actions with respect to safety benefit, risk reduction, cost, schedule, and in-house vs. contracted improvements. GZA has developed specialized computer models to index risks of failure modes associated with embankment dams in order to help prioritize safety improvements.
